If you were raised in a traditional school system, you probably remember grammar worksheets. Circle the verbs. Count the adjectives. Zzzzzzz….SNORE! In Montessori, we make Grammar come alive with silly pantomime games, cool metaphors, and the fabulous grammar symbols. Come learn a better way to teach grammar to kids at any age!
